Anton Klekovkin is a robotics researcher specializing in the dynamics and control of spherical robots—a class of mobile robots that move by rolling, offering unique advantages in maneuverability and stability. His most-cited work, "Stabilization of the motion of a spherical robot using feedbacks" (2019, 31 citations), addresses a critical challenge in this field: ensuring stable, precise locomotion despite the inherent nonlinearities and underactuated nature of spherical systems. Klekovkin’s contributions lie in developing feedback control strategies that enable these robots to maintain balance and follow desired trajectories, advancing their practical use in exploration, surveillance, and hazardous environments. By tackling motion stabilization, his research bridges theoretical control theory and real-world robotic applications, providing a foundation for future work in autonomous rolling platforms.
